Ive been disappointed with these. They look fantastic, probably best headphone design out there and are comfortable too. But the UX really frustrates me. Never quite sure when I turned it off, always turning it on by accident, forget kind of what tap gestures are for what. Just a bit frustrating to use, even though the sound is good.

for mixing/studio monitoring i've been an akg user for years and been through a few different pairs/models. been making tracks largely with my k702's for about 3 years now and i swear by em at this point. for djing i will use just about anything, in fact i tend to turn up to gigs with a cheap pair of headphones because i've heard too many stories about dj's getting their hd25's and such stolen
